Since the most recent ECDC rapid risk assessment in 2021, the number of EU/EEA countries reporting hypervirulent Klebsiella pneumoniae (hvKp) sequence type (ST) 23 has increased from four to ten and the number of cases reported to ECDC by the countries, increased from 12 to 143.
This document assesses the risk associated with the dissemination of carbapenemase-producing hypervirulent Klebsiella pneumoniae (hvKp) of sequence type (ST) 23 and other STs in the European Union/European Economic Area (EU/EEA).

Despite good access to effective antibiotics, Streptococcus pneumoniae (pneumococci) is still a major cause of disease and death in both developing and developed countries. Pneumococci are the main cause of bacterial respiratory tract infections, such as pneumonia, middle ear infection, and sinusitis, in all age groups.
A joint study of the National Public Health Organization in Greece (NPHO) and the European Centre for Disease Prevention and Control (ECDC) conducted in 15 Greek hospitals in 2022 sheds light on the rapid spread of carbapenemase-producing, highly drug-resistant Klebsiella pneumoniae sequence type (ST) 39, following its initial documentation in a European-wide genomic survey in 2019.
